S

Marketing Communications Manager

Sigmoid (India)
Full-time
On-site
Bangalore, Karnātaka, India
πŸ“£ Marketing Communications (MarCom)

πŸ“Œ Core Information

πŸ”Ή Job Title: Marketing Communications Manager

πŸ”Ή Company: Sigmoid (India)

πŸ”Ή Location: Bengaluru, Karnataka, India

πŸ”Ή Job Type: On-site

πŸ”Ή Category: Marketing & Communications

πŸ”Ή Date Posted: April 7, 2025

πŸ”Ή Experience Level: 5-10 years

πŸ”Ή Remote Status: On-site

πŸš€ Job Overview

Key aspects of this role include:

  • Developing and executing a comprehensive employer branding strategy
  • Crafting compelling messages for various channels to enhance Sigmoid's reputation
  • Collaborating with cross-functional teams to promote company culture and attract talent
  • Measuring and optimizing employer branding efforts using analytics and KPIs

ASSUMPTION: This role requires a strategic thinker with strong communication skills and the ability to work collaboratively in a fast-paced, dynamic environment.

πŸ“‹ Key Responsibilities

βœ… Develop and execute employer branding strategy to increase Sigmoid’s visibility as a top employer in the tech industry

βœ… Craft compelling messages for various channels, including social media, employee testimonials, careers website, newsletters, and external job platforms

βœ… Collaborate with HR and internal teams to promote company culture, career growth opportunities, and employee value propositions through internal programs and communications

βœ… Plan and manage participation in employer branding events, such as hackathons, tech meet-ups, university partnerships, and industry conferences

βœ… Develop and maintain a strong online presence by managing the company’s employer branding social media accounts and monitoring engagement metrics

βœ… Track, measure, and report on the effectiveness of employer branding efforts using analytics and KPIs to optimize future initiatives

ASSUMPTION: This role involves a mix of strategic planning, creative content development, and data-driven optimization.

🎯 Required Qualifications

Education: MBA or a Master’s degree in Marketing, Communications, Human Resources, or a related field

Experience: Minimum 8 years of experience in marketing communications, recruitment marketing, or a related marketing role, preferably at technology start-ups or IT services companies

Required Skills:

  • Strong content creation and storytelling skills across various formats (written, video, social media)
  • Excellent communication and interpersonal skills, with the ability to engage diverse audiences
  • Experience with digital marketing and social media platforms (LinkedIn, Glassdoor, etc.)
  • Analytical mindset with experience in using metrics and analytics to guide strategy and decision-making
  • Ability to work independently and collaboratively in a fast-paced, dynamic environment

Preferred Skills:

  • Knowledge of the tech industry and familiarity with data engineering, analytics, or AI
  • Experience of building and managing talent communities

ASSUMPTION: Candidates with experience in tech or related industries, as well as those with a proven track record in employer branding, are strongly encouraged to apply.

πŸ’° Compensation & Benefits

Salary Range: INR 20,00,000 - 30,00,000 per annum (AI-estimated, based on industry standards for the role, experience level, and location)

Benefits:

  • Competitive salary and benefits package
  • Opportunities for professional growth and career advancement
  • Collaborative and inclusive work culture that values innovation and teamwork
  • Freedom to work creatively and shape a powerful brand with impactful employer branding strategies

Working Hours: Full-time (40 hours/week), with flexibility for remote work as needed

ASSUMPTION: The salary range is estimated based on industry standards for similar roles in Bengaluru. Actual compensation may vary based on experience and performance.

πŸ“Œ Applicant Insights

πŸ” Company Context

Industry: Business Consulting and Services, focusing on data engineering and AI consulting

Company Size: 1,001-5,000 employees, offering a large, diverse work environment with ample opportunities for growth and collaboration

Founded: 2013, with a strong global presence across the USA, Canada, UK, Netherlands, Poland, Singapore, and India

Company Description:

  • Sigmoid empowers enterprises to gain a competitive edge through data-driven decision-making by combining data engineering with AI consulting
  • Partners with large data producers across various industries to tackle complex business challenges
  • Recognized as a leader in the data and analytics space, with numerous accolades for innovation, growth, and top employer rankings

Company Specialties:

  • Data Engineering
  • Data Strategy
  • Machine Learning
  • Artificial Intelligence
  • Data Science
  • Digital Transformation
  • MLOps
  • Cloud Data Warehouse
  • DataOps
  • Marketing Analytics
  • Open-Source
  • Cloud
  • Business Intelligence
  • Multi-Touch Attribution
  • Data Pipelines
  • Data Lake
  • Hyper-Personalization
  • Demand Forecasting
  • Data Modernization
  • Big Data
  • and DevOps

Company Website: www.sigmoid.com

ASSUMPTION: Sigmoid's focus on data engineering and AI consulting makes it an attractive employer for tech professionals seeking to work on cutting-edge projects and technologies.

πŸ“Š Role Analysis

Career Level: Mid to Senior level, with opportunities for growth and advancement within the marketing and communications department

Reporting Structure: This role reports directly to the Head of Marketing and works closely with HR, Marketing, and other key stakeholders

Work Arrangement: On-site, with flexibility for remote work as needed

Growth Opportunities:

  • Progression to a senior or management role within the marketing and communications department
  • Expanding responsibilities and leading a team of marketing communications professionals
  • Cross-functional collaboration and exposure to various aspects of the business, fostering well-rounded career development

ASSUMPTION: This role offers a unique opportunity to shape Sigmoid's employer branding strategy and make a significant impact on the company's reputation and growth.

🌍 Location & Work Environment

Office Type: Modern, collaborative office space with state-of-the-art facilities and amenities

Office Location(s): Bengaluru, Karnataka, India

Geographic Context:

  • Bengaluru is the capital city of Karnataka and the third-largest tech hub in India, offering a vibrant startup ecosystem and ample opportunities for professional growth
  • The city is known for its pleasant climate, rich cultural heritage, and diverse culinary scene
  • Bengaluru is well-connected by air, rail, and road, making it easily accessible from other major cities in India and abroad

Work Schedule: Monday to Friday, 9:00 AM to 6:00 PM, with flexibility for remote work as needed

ASSUMPTION: Bengaluru's thriving tech industry and high quality of life make it an attractive location for marketing and communications professionals.

πŸ’Ό Interview & Application Insights

Typical Process:

  • Online application submission
  • Phone or video screening with the HR team
  • In-depth interviews with the hiring manager and other team members
  • Final round with the Head of Marketing or another senior leader

Key Assessment Areas:

  • Strategic thinking and employer branding expertise
  • Communication and interpersonal skills
  • Analytical mindset and data-driven decision-making
  • Cultural fit and alignment with Sigmoid's values

Application Tips:

  • Tailor your resume and cover letter to highlight your relevant experience and skills for this role
  • Demonstrate your understanding of Sigmoid's business and employer branding challenges in your application materials
  • Prepare examples of your past employer branding initiatives and their outcomes

ATS Keywords: Employer Branding, Marketing Communications, Strategic Planning, Content Creation, Social Media, Analytics, KPIs, Tech Industry, Data Engineering, AI, Collaboration, Cross-functional Teams

ASSUMPTION: Sigmoid's hiring process is designed to assess candidates' strategic thinking, communication skills, and cultural fit, with a focus on finding the best fit for the role and the organization.

πŸ› οΈ Tools & Technologies

  • Social media platforms (LinkedIn, Glassdoor, etc.)
  • Analytics and reporting tools (Google Analytics, Tableau, etc.)
  • Project management tools (Asana, Trello, etc.)
  • Content creation and design tools (Canva, Adobe Creative Suite, etc.)

ASSUMPTION: Familiarity with relevant tools and technologies is essential for success in this role, as they enable effective content creation, measurement, and optimization.

πŸ‘” Cultural Fit Considerations

Company Values:

  • Innovation: Encouraging creativity and continuous learning
  • Collaboration: Fostering a culture of teamwork and cross-functional collaboration
  • Integrity: Upholding ethical standards and acting with honesty and transparency

Work Style:

  • Fast-paced and dynamic, with a focus on agility and adaptability
  • Data-driven and analytical, with a strong emphasis on measurement and optimization
  • Collaborative and inclusive, with a focus on open communication and active listening

Self-Assessment Questions:

  • Do you thrive in a fast-paced, dynamic environment, and are you comfortable with ambiguity and change?
  • Are you skilled at crafting compelling messages and stories that resonate with diverse audiences?
  • Do you have a strong analytical mindset and a proven track record of using data to inform decision-making?

ASSUMPTION: Sigmoid's culture values innovation, collaboration, and integrity, and seeks candidates who align with these principles and can thrive in a fast-paced, data-driven environment.

⚠️ Potential Challenges

  • Managing multiple stakeholders and balancing competing priorities
  • Keeping up with the fast-paced nature of the tech industry and adapting employer branding strategies accordingly
  • Measuring and optimizing employer branding efforts using analytics and KPIs, with a focus on continuous improvement
  • Navigating a large, diverse organization and building effective cross-functional collaborations

ASSUMPTION: These challenges are inherent to a dynamic, growing organization and offer opportunities for professional growth and development.

πŸ“ˆ Similar Roles Comparison

  • Compared to other marketing communications roles, this position places a stronger emphasis on employer branding and strategic planning
  • In the tech industry, employer branding is increasingly important for attracting and retaining top talent
  • Career progression in this role may lead to senior or management positions within the marketing and communications department, or to other strategic roles within the organization

ASSUMPTION: This role offers a unique opportunity to shape Sigmoid's employer branding strategy and make a significant impact on the company's reputation and growth.

πŸ“ Sample Projects

  • Developing and executing a comprehensive employer branding campaign to increase Sigmoid's visibility as a top employer in the tech industry
  • Crafting compelling messages and stories for various channels, including social media, employee testimonials, and external job platforms, to enhance Sigmoid's reputation
  • Planning and managing Sigmoid's participation in employer branding events, such as hackathons, tech meet-ups, university partnerships, and industry conferences

ASSUMPTION: These sample projects illustrate the strategic, creative, and analytical aspects of the marketing communications manager role at Sigmoid.

❓ Key Questions to Ask During Interview

  • What are the biggest challenges facing Sigmoid's employer branding efforts, and how can this role address them?
  • How does this role collaborate with other departments, such as HR and Marketing, to achieve employer branding objectives?
  • What opportunities are there for professional growth and development within this role and the marketing and communications department?
  • How does Sigmoid measure and optimize the effectiveness of its employer branding efforts, and what KPIs are used to track progress?
  • What is the work environment like at Sigmoid, and how does the company support work-life balance for its employees?

ASSUMPTION: These questions demonstrate your interest in the role, the company, and the employer branding challenges it faces, while also providing valuable insights into the work environment and opportunities for professional growth.

πŸ“Œ Next Steps for Applicants

To apply for this position:

  • Submit your application through this link
  • Tailor your resume and cover letter to highlight your relevant experience and skills for this role
  • Prepare examples of your past employer branding initiatives and their outcomes to demonstrate your expertise and achievements
  • Follow up with Sigmoid's HR team within one week of submission to inquire about your application status

⚠️ This job description contains AI-assisted information. Details should be verified directly with the employer before making decisions.